ABB FI840F Foundation Fieldbus Module (3BDH000033R1)
The FI840F is a high-performance Foundation Fieldbus (FF) communication module designed for the ABB AC 800F controller platform. It serves as the bridge between the control system and field devices, providing a robust interface for process automation and instrumentation.
Product Technical Overview
The FI840F is a plug-in module that enables the AC 800F controller to communicate with FF H1 links. It supports the transmission of process values, configuration data, and diagnostic information. The module is engineered for high availability and can be used in redundant configurations to ensure continuous process monitoring.
Communication Protocol: Foundation Fieldbus H1 (31.25 kbit/s).
Redundancy: Supports Line and Module redundancy.
Interoperability: Connects up to 12 field devices per H1 link.
System Integration: Fully integrated into the ABB Ability™ System 800xA or Freelance environments.
Technical Datasheet & Parameters
| Parameter | Specification |
| Product ID | 3BDH000033R1 |
| Designation | FI840F Fieldbus Module |
| Module Type | Communication / FF H1 Interface |
| Current Consumption | Max. 180 mA at 5V DC |
| Power Dissipation | Max. 1.2 W |
| Transmission Rate | 31.25 kbit/s (H1) |
| Protection Rating | IP20 |
| Operating Temperature | 0°C to +60°C |
| Mounting | Slots in AC 800F Controller Base |
| Country of Origin | Germany (DE) |
Technical Description & Features
Deterministic Communication: Ensures precise timing for process control loops by utilizing the scheduled communication inherent in the Foundation Fieldbus protocol.
Diagnostic Capabilities: Provides real-time health monitoring of the fieldbus segment, including voltage levels and communication errors.
Hot-Plug Functionality: The module can be replaced during operation without shutting down the controller, provided the system is configured for redundancy.
Electrical Isolation: Features galvanic isolation between the fieldbus and the internal system electronics to protect against surges and interference.
Common Questions Q&A
Q: Can the FI840F module be used in a redundant pair? A: Yes. Two FI840F modules can be configured in a redundant setup within the AC 800F controller to prevent communication loss in the event of a module failure.
Q: How many devices can I connect to a single FI840F? A: While the standard allows up to 32 devices per segment, for optimal performance and power management, it is generally recommended to connect 12 to 16 devices depending on the segment length and power consumption.
Q: What is the primary difference between the FI810F and the FI840F? A: The FI840F is specifically designed for Foundation Fieldbus H1 communication, whereas other modules in the series (like the FI810F) are designed for different protocols such as PROFIBUS DP.
Q: Does the module provide power to the field devices? A: No. The FI840F provides the communication interface. A separate Fieldbus Power Supply and Power Link (Conditioner) are required to energize the devices on the H1 segment.
